The Iroquois Nation has actually been in every world championship. They lost in the final in 2003 20-2 to Canada and then in 2007 they lost 15-14 in OT to Canada in the final as well.

Remaining first round results...
Canada 27 Slovakia 1
USA 22 Ireland 1
Iroquois 25 Czech Republic 5
England 24 Slovakia 7
Canada 26 Australia 2
Iroquois 11 USA 10
Australia 12 Slovakia 7
Canada 28 England 5
Czech Republic 18 Ireland 5

Knockout Round
Ireland and Slovakia play each other twice to determine 7th and 8th.
USA plays Australia (the winner plays Canada in the Semis)
England plays Czech Republic (winner plays Iroqois Nationals in the Semis)
Canada and Iroquois Nationals have a bye.
Canada had the best draw. USA, Iroqois Nationals and Canada are the top three teams. Canada had three cream puffs in their pool. (their 81-8 first round goal differential says it all)
